Job Summary:
This role will be responsible for sourcing, structuring and executing 'Financial Solutions' for US Corporate Bank clients by working with Relationship Managers on CO / CEO level financial issues.
Responsibilities:
• Call on US Corporate Bank clients with relationship managers to identify and solve clients’ financial structuring issues by bundling the banks financial products and services
• Maximize value to USCB clients by focusing on common issues such as:
1. Working Capital Solutions i.e., Securitization and Supply Chain Finance
2. Balance Sheet Capital Optimization (minority interest)
3. Regulatory Capital Structuring (insurance companies and banks),
4. Relative Credit Value Maximization (CDS, structured notes, credit SPE tranching)
• Monitor existing transactions, help prepare and supervise preparation of all internal approval memos. Prepare detailed, comprehensive “Transaction Summaries”
